How much do distribution oper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average yearly pay for distribution operations manager in Norfolk, VA is $73,315.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$59,500.00 and $86,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a distribution operations manager?

Distribution Operations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the daily operations of distribution centers or warehouses. They manage the flow of goods, ensure timely deliveries, coordinate logistics, and supervise staff to maintain efficiency and safety. Their role often includes inventory management, process optimization, and implementing cost-saving strategies. By ensuring smooth operations, they help companies meet customer demands and maintain high service levels.

What does a distribution operations manager do?

As a distribution operations manager, your responsibilities include supervising warehouse workers in their day-to-day activities and duties involving receiving, storing, and shipping products. You oversee other employees while planning the best strategies to organize and maximize efficiency in a distribution center. You are not only in charge of managing product fulfillment but also maintaining a safe environment for workers. Creating objectives and motivation for workers also falls under your job description. You utilize your organizational and problem-solving skills to improve systems and enhance speed and accuracy of delivery.

What are some common challenges a distribution operations manager faces when optimizing warehouse workflows?

Distribution Operations Managers often encounter challenges such as balancing efficiency with accuracy, managing seasonal fluctuations in order volume, and integrating new technologies into established workflows. They must ensure that inventory is processed and shipped on time while minimizing errors and costs. Collaborating closely with warehouse staff, logistics providers, and inventory planners is essential to identify bottlenecks and implement continuous improvements, all while maintaining safety and compliance standards.
